Incorrect Privilege Assignment in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) - CVE-2022-20782

Published: April 6, 2022


Vulnerability identifier: #VU61939
CSH Severity: Low
CVSS v4: 5.1 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:H/UI:N/VC:L/VI:N/VA:N/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N]
CVE-ID: CVE-2022-20782
CWE-ID: CWE-266
Exploitation vector: Remote access
Exploit availability: No public exploit available

Vulnerability details

The vulnerability allows a remote user to gain access to sensitive information.

The vulnerability exists due to improper enforcement of administrative privilege levels for high-value sensitive data. A remote authenticated user with read-only administrator privileges for the web-based management interface can collect sensitive information regarding the configuration of the system.


Affected software

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E)

How to mitigate CVE-2022-20782

Install updates from vendor's website.

Cisco Identity Services Engine (ISE) - addressed in versions 2.6P11, 2.7P7, 3.0P5, 3.1P1
